The 2024 Ontario Sunshine List shows that the average and median salaries for a Professor Civil Engineering are $201,469.77 and $214,800.32, respectively.
In 2024, Eric Miller, holding the position of Professor of Civil And Mineral Engineering at the University of Toronto received the highest salary of $330,402.49 among similar positions in Ontario public organizations. Marc Pilon, serving as the Professor Civil Engineering at Sault College of Applied Arts and Technology , earned the highest salary of $111,165.61 among individuals in the same position across public organizations in Ontario during that year.
In the year 2024, the highest-paying organizations for Professor Civil Engineering and similar positions in the Ontario were as follows: University of Toronto with an average pay of $203,873.19; University of Windsor with an average pay of $193,234.38; and Sault College of Applied Arts and Technology with an average pay of $111,165.61.
A total of 3 organizations had employees who held comparable positions as mentioned in the Ontario Sunshine list.
In the year 2024, the highest-paying sector or industries for Professor Civil Engineering and similar positions in the Ontario were as follows: Universities with an average pay of $203,619.88; and Colleges with an average pay of $111,165.61.
There were 2 sectors where employees held similar positions, as indicated in the Ontario Sunshine list.
The 2024 Ontario Sunshine List indicates that the representation of gender diversity in Professor Civil Engineering is 79.07% male and 20.93% female, respectively.
The 2024 Sunshine List has 43 employees who held comparable positions in Ontario.
